Learning Play Electronic Poker


Electronic Poker is a popular game that usually will be enjoyed in casinos throughout the globe, or alternatively at your house on your PC, through a web account. The game rules are absolutely straightforward and consist of the player trying to achieve the best combination of cards possible in order to come away with money. On this account it is very similar as a classic game of poker, minus the involvement with other players. Of course, techniques used in a real-life game of poker, such as bluffing, will be useless in Video Poker.

The game of Electronic Poker starts when the gambler puts credits (either tokens, tickets or cash) into the video poker machine and pushes the draw button. A hand of five cards will then be "dealt" on the screen.

The Video Poker game also has hold buttons, and gamblers should now pick which cards to keep and which to throw away. For the cards the gambler wishes to keep, the ‘hold’ buttons must be pressed so that they illuminate. The player can choose to keep any amount of cards they want, from all to none.

After the enthusiast has chosen which cards he wishes to keep, they should press ‘draw’, which will mean that any new cards are needed they will be given out. The round is now finished, with the Video Poker machine analyzing the hand to see if it matches any of the winning hands shown on the payout schedule.

Generally, the minimum winning hand on an Electronic Poker machine is a pair of jacks with the award money increasing for each better hand. A common list of winning hands begins with jacks or better, moving on to two pairs, 3 of a kinds, straights, flushes, full houses, four of a kinds, straight flushes and last but not least royal flushes. It goes without saying that the payout schedule can change from machine to machine, so that knowledgeable enthusiasts are agile enough to choose the most profitable game every time.

Once the first round has played out, the player can either decide to continue on in an attempt to maximize their earnings, or press the ‘collect’ button to retrieve any money that might have been won. Additionally, a few versions of the game give the enthusiast an opportunity to increase their winnings, in which situation another game is played. There are also differences among individual machines, with some virtual decks having wild cards and other varying characteristics to increase playability.
